The Ontario Forest Industries Association (OFIA) recognized the contributions of community organizations and leaders at their Ontario Forest Sector Champion Awards celebration on March 2, 2011.
The event was also OFIA’s 68th annual meeting.
“For the past seven years our Association has been working closely with these community leaders and organizations at a grass roots level to ensure that the importance of the forest sector is understood by both government and the public of Ontario” stated Jamie Lim, President and CEO of the OFIA in a press release.
The individuals and organizations recognized have demonstrated dedication towards promoting the sustainable use of Ontario’s forests.

The six individuals and five organizations recognized included:
Marianne Berube (Executive Director, Ontario WOODWorks!)
Dave Canfield (Mayor of Kenora)
Tom Laughren (Mayor of Timmins)
Jeff Muzzi (Manager of Forestry Services, County of Renfrew)
Roger Sigouin (Mayor of Hearst)
Harold Wilson (President, Thunder Bay Chamber of Commerce)
County of Renfrew
Federation of Northern Ontario Municipalities
Northwestern Ontario Municipal Association
Thunder Bay Chamber of Commerce
Timmins Chamber of Commerce
